How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Villagewalk?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Villagewalk 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,997 | $1,355 | $2,990 |
| Villagewalk 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,382 | $1,530 | $3,651 |
| Villagewalk 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,841 | $2,190 | $3,758 |
| Villagewalk 4 Bedroom Apartments | $4,243 | $3,889 | $4,432 |
